Note : You can select a default subtitle language by selecting DTV Setup Preferences - Local Setting - Subtitle Language. 2. 3 Change a Audio Language If the current programme is available in multiple audio languages, you can select the language that you wish to listen in. 1. Select your desired audio language using the / and OK ( ) button to change the audio soundtrack. Press the EXIT ( ) or SOUNDTRACK ( ) button to exit the soundtrack list. 29. Basic Operation 2. Basic Operation Note: _ you can select your desired default audio language by selecting DTV Setup - Preferences - Local Setting - Audio Language. _ If the programme is broadcast in Dolby Digital one, you cannot set the audio preference such as left, right, and stereo. _ If you select Dolby Digital by selecting DTV Setup - Preferences - Local Setting-Audio Priority, Dolby Digital soundtrack is automatically used in preference to the default audio language. 2. 4 Program Information-Information Banner (I-plate) Programme information is always displayed for a specific period of time whenever you switch channels. You can view the programme information by pressing the INFO ( ) button twice while watching a programme. DTV - Channel List 3. 1 Displaying and Switching Channel List You can display channel list using LIST ( on the channel list. 1. Press the LIST ( ) button while ) button and switch to other channels watching a channel to display the channel list. Select your desired channel using the / button and press the OK ( button to change the channel. Enter the channel number directly using NUMERICAL (0~9) button to move cursor on to your desired channel. [. . . ] + Make sure that the AV Cable(SCART, SVHS, etc) is firmly connected to the LCD-TV.
